Possible Applications
This control board sits at the heart of automated welding power sources, coordinating the precise interaction between the inverter, cooling system, and user interface. In maintenance workshops, it ensures that every weld sequence—whether for repairing pressure vessels, refurbishing conveyor rollers, or patching structural steel—starts, runs, and stops with the exact current and timing the job demands. When a technician adjusts the arc force or selects a pulse program, the board translates those inputs into real-time signals that keep the arc stable, the wire feed smooth, and the cooling fan cycling at the right intervals. It also monitors internal temperatures and fault conditions, shutting down the unit before overheating or short circuits can damage the equipment or the workpiece. Because the board is modular, maintenance crews can swap it quickly when diagnostics point to a control failure, minimizing downtime on the shop floor. In adjacent sectors like industrial plant operations, the same board governs welding robots that join pipe sections or repair heavy machinery frames, but in the maintenance bay its role is hands-on: turning a complex power source into a reliable tool for on-site repairs.
